This paper examines the type of collaborative practices that are carried out by Malaysian English... more This paper examines the type of collaborative practices that are carried out by Malaysian English language teachers in an unmediated public online TESL forum. The collaborative practices are analysed using a schema adapted from Riding , and are scrutinized in terms of the contents of the new messages posted. Findings yield eight types of collaborative practices. Findings also indicate the teachers' will and desire to collaborate with other teachers in many ways to achieve common goals.

In this paper, the reflections on distinct and crucial teaching practices of a pre-service Englis... more In this paper, the reflections on distinct and crucial teaching practices of a pre-service English language teacher are presented and examined. The focus of this paper is on three aspects of class teaching that the teacher found presented a challenge during her teaching practice. For each aspect, the nature of the difficulties and the challenges are described and deciphered. In addition, various strategies that the teacher explored and experimented in order to meet those challenges are outlined and elucidated in terms of their effectiveness. This process is interwoven with the nurturing of pedagogical knowledge of the teacher, which is developed from her reflective practices. This paper also highlights some of the teacher's plans and thoughts on dealing with those challenges in the future. Implications for teaching practice are also discussed.

The field of Computer Assisted Language Learning (CALL) has transformed dramatically-from the day... more The field of Computer Assisted Language Learning (CALL) has transformed dramatically-from the days of the behaviourist approach that dominated CALL in the 1970s to the dynamism of Interactive approach in the 1990s under the immense influence of information communication technology (ICT). Regardless of these periodic changes and improvements, successful implementation of CALL programs in schools decisively hinges on critical assessment and decisions that are undertaken by schools. As such, the responsibility of the technology adopters in this respect must reflect school's aspirations and understandably, students' abilities, interests and needs. This paper attempts to clarify these issues through a case study of implementation of CALL in an urban secondary school in Malaysia. The outcome of the case study establishes critical considerations that need to be arbitrated to successfully implement CALL programs for English language teaching (ELT) at the school level.

This 'Project Sheet' describes an on-going project that is being carried out by a group of educat... more This 'Project Sheet' describes an on-going project that is being carried out by a group of educational researchers, computer science researchers and librarians from Universiti Sains Malaysia, Penang. The Malaysian Education Index (MEI) has two main functions -(1) Online Indexing System, and (2) Online Repository System. In this brief write up, the authors describe the objectives, functions and contents of MEI, as well as its critical role in the process of enhancing the quality of teaching and learning, and research in Malaysia. Also described are some of the rigorous steps taken in ensuring that the proposed MEI system will be efficient, fluid and transparent.

The purpose of this study is to determine the awareness and use of metacognitive reading strategi... more The purpose of this study is to determine the awareness and use of metacognitive reading strategies of good readers. Current practices in Malaysian English language classrooms do not emphasize the importance of employing metacognitive reading strategies to facilitate critical understanding of the reading text and meaningful engagement between the learner and the text. A glance at literature reviews in the Malaysian context also indicates the shallow nature of understanding of metacognitive strategies of good learners. The benefits of examining good readers' metacognitive strategies are farreaching. Teachers armed with such useful knowledge can learn more about how to ignite and improve weaker learners' general reading capabilities thus leading to successful comprehension of reading materials. Such a powerful tool in the hands of teachers can lead to positive changes and outcomes in the classroom situation, as far as the teaching and learning of reading comprehension is concerned.
